This place truly hits the fusion of pizza parlor and Mexican restaurant perfectly. The service is really friendly and makes you feel at home while the ambiance is festive and makes it feel like a party eating there. The prices are decent for the quality of food and portion sizes. The mango habanero wings were awesome. Crisp on the outside and juicy wet and tender on the inside with a sauce that hits with a little heat to begin with but the sweetness settles it quickly and is nice. Fresh cut fries were great as well. I enjoy any place that goes with fresh cut fries. I had the rib eye tacos and they were seasoned just right. They also have lots of pizza choices that everyone in the place seemed to be enjoying so I will certainly be back to try them and an outdoor area for when the weather permits. This place was a pleasant surprise and if you have never been you should give them a try.

Could a French revolution be in the works around South Jersey? If you go to the movies you’ll find Joaquin Phoenix playing the role of a spectacle-filled action epic that details the checkered rise and fall of the iconic French Emperor Napoleon Bonaparte in the film Napoleon. Then within a 2 mile radius South Jerseyans can enjoy wonderful French cuisine at Cafe le Jardin or June BYOB. French food is an art form and the type of dining experience you normally expect in big name cities. Lucky for South Jersey, they have two great destinations to choose from with amazing food being served.

A little about Cafe le Jardin. It is from the owner’s of June BYOB in Collingswood, NJ, Richard and Christina Cusack who have opened another French dining destination called Café le Jardin – “the garden” – which is a charming French café and bistro nestled in the heart of downtown Audubon, NJ. While you are having brunch or dinner in its cozy dining room or outdoor patio, you will feel as though you have been transported to a corner café in Paris. Enjoy classic bistro fare by chef Rich and, chef de cuisine, Jay Shipp. They also offer a full coffee bar, supplied by Bean2Bean Coffee Company. So don your beret and favorite bottle (BYOB) for your next romantic dinner for 2 or casual meal with friends.

Eating here was a treat. I really enjoyed the Coq au Vin which was rich and brimming with flavor. Coq au Vin is a classic French stew of chicken braised in red wine with mushrooms and crispy pancetta. Every piece of the entree was delicious from the carrots to potatoes, everything was great and every bite bursting with deliciousness. I really enjoyed the French Onion Soup as well. Definitely top notch and one of the better ones around South Jersey. WIth the caramelized onions, rich broth, and toasty bread topped with melted cheese, this soup is the ultimate comfort food and perfect to get cozy with the cold weather upon us now. The ending couldn’t have been any better with an amazing creme brûlée. It is a simple but elegant dessert with a creamy custard topped with caramelized sugar. From start to finish Cafe le Jardin really shined. Looking forward to my next visit for sure.

Hearthside – Collingswood, NJ

Hearthside – Collingswood, NJ

You are wondering about Hearthside, but you can’t ever land a reservation even though you check dates for a possible reservation three months in advance. They have received quite the press and accolades from being named one of the top 50 restaurants in Bon Appetite, rave reviews from Philadelphia Inquirer, Philadelphia Magazine, other local media and blogs singing their praises, and also being known as a hot destination to see many Philadelphia Eagles players dining there regularly.

Well here the meal I had there:

1

Gulf Prawns with garlic, chili, lemon, and parsley with homemade grilled bread

2

Orecchiettee with fennel sausage, broccoli rabe, and roasted long hots

3

Campanelle with san Marzano, baby octopus, pepperoncino, and black olive

4

40oz 30 day dry-aged porterhouse with salsa verde, fried potatoes, leeks, and mixed mushrooms

5

Carrot cake

Here is what I can tell you. The food was phenomenal. The service was out of this world. By far one of the better dining service experiences from the staff I have had in South Jersey in quite some time and on par with high end Philadelphia and NYC dining destinations. Sadly, I forget her name, but our server stated she was there since they opened, and I can see why. She was definitely a great asset to the team. The ambiance is really tastefully done. Sleek and modern, but not being too over the top. Last but not least, the hearth is wide open for all to see and it was an enjoyable time watching the cooking brigade prep and prepare the meals. The highlights for me were the Orecchiettee and Campanelle, both being top notch in every way. It was an enjoyable night out and a well-executed meal.
